Text

An operator of a public livestock auction shall notify the Department within 30 days after any change in the amount of the line of credit shown pursuant to paragraph (g) of subsection 2 of NRS 573.020, or its replacement by a line of credit at another bank or credit union in the State of Nevada and the amount of the replacement. If the line of credit is replaced, the custodial account must be transferred to the bank or credit union issuing the new line of credit. If a line of credit in the amount required is not maintained, the Director shall suspend the operator’s license.
